我正在尝试为属性创建get和set方法:private _name: string;Name() { get: { return this._name; } set: { this._name = ???; }}设置值的关键字是什么?
3 回答
不负相思意
TA贡献1777条经验 获得超10个赞
这是一个可以指向正确方向的工作示例:
class Foo {
_name;
get Name() {
return this._name;
}
set Name(val) {
this._name = val;
}
}
JavaScript中的getter和setter只是普通函数。setter是一个函数,它接受一个参数,其值是设置的值。
添加回答
举报
0/150
提交
取消